2026/4/6 9:14:09
网站建设
项目流程
深圳签网站,wordpress移植数据库,关键词优化排名易下拉系统,18款未成年禁用软件ap入口GLM-4.6V-Flash-WEB性能表现#xff1a;低延迟多模态推理实测
你有没有试过这样一种场景#xff1a;上传一张超市小票截图#xff0c;不到半秒就收到回答——“总金额128.5元#xff0c;含税额11.3元#xff0c;消费时间是昨天下午3点17分”#xff1f;没有模型加载转圈…GLM-4.6V-Flash-WEB性能表现低延迟多模态推理实测你有没有试过这样一种场景上传一张超市小票截图不到半秒就收到回答——“总金额128.5元含税额11.3元消费时间是昨天下午3点17分”没有模型加载转圈、没有等待提示、没有超时重试就像和一个反应极快的同事对话。这不是理想状态而是我们最近在GLM-4.6V-Flash-WEB上真实测得的效果。它不是实验室里的Demo也不是仅限于A100服务器的“橱窗展品”而是一个能在RTX 4060 Ti上稳定跑出首字延迟92ms、整句响应平均186ms的轻量级多模态推理引擎。更关键的是这个数字不是在单图单问的理想条件下刷出来的而是在连续多轮图文交互、混合文本与图像输入、并发请求达3路的实测环境中反复验证的结果。本文不讲参数规模不堆技术术语只用真实数据、可复现步骤和肉眼可见的体验告诉你为什么它敢叫“Flash”。1. 实测环境与测试方法设计要判断一个模型是否真的“快”不能只看论文里的理论FLOPs也不能只信启动日志里那一行“model loaded in 1.2s”。我们搭建了一套贴近真实业务的测试闭环确保结果可比、可信、可用。1.1 硬件与软件配置所有测试均在同一台物理设备上完成避免跨机差异干扰项目配置GPUNVIDIA RTX 4060 Ti16GB GDDR6CPUIntel i7-12700K12核20线程内存64GB DDR5 4800MHz系统Ubuntu 22.04 LTSCUDA 12.1PyTorch 2.3.0cu121镜像版本GLM-4.6V-Flash-WEB2024年10月最新镜像commit:a7f3b9c注未启用TensorRT或ONNX Runtime等额外加速库全部基于原始PyTorchFlash Attention-2实现确保结果反映模型本体能力。1.2 测试样本集构建我们准备了三类典型业务图像每类10张共30张高多样性样本文档类发票、合同页、身份证正反面、PDF扫描件含手写批注商品类电商主图、包装盒、营养成分表、条形码特写生活类餐厅菜单、公交站牌、药品说明书、儿童作业题图每张图配5个递进式问题覆盖从基础识别“图中文字有哪些”到空间理解“右上角红色印章的内容是什么”再到逻辑推理“如果保质期是18个月生产日期是2024年3月12日今天还能吃吗”。1.3 延迟定义与测量方式我们严格区分三类延迟全部通过服务端日志精确采集非前端计时首字延迟Time to First Token, TTFT从HTTP请求抵达服务端开始到生成第一个有效token的时间整句延迟End-to-End Latency从请求接收完成到完整响应字符串返回完毕的时间流式吞吐Tokens/s对生成长度≥128 token的响应统计实际输出速率。所有请求均通过本地curl发起绕过浏览器缓存与网络抖动影响每组测试重复5次取中位数排除瞬时显存抖动干扰。2. 核心性能数据不只是“快”而是“稳快”实测结果远超预期。它不是靠牺牲质量换来的速度而是在保持语义准确率的前提下系统性压降了每一环节的耗时。2.1 基础延迟表现单请求图像类型平均TTFTms平均整句延迟ms响应长度token准确率*文档类871739296.2%商品类921868494.8%生活类9519410193.5%全局均值91.3184.392.394.8%*准确率定义由3名人工标注员独立评估对事实性、空间指向性、逻辑一致性三维度打分取一致通过率。例如“发票金额是128.5元”为正确“金额约130元”为部分正确不计入准确率。对比传统方案如BLIP-2 LLaMA-2-7B组合其整句延迟普遍在520–780ms区间且TTFT常超300ms用户明显感知“卡顿”。而GLM-4.6V-Flash-WEB的91ms TTFT已接近人类阅读反应阈值约100ms实现了真正的“无感等待”。2.2 多轮对话下的持续低延迟真实业务中用户极少只问一次。我们模拟了典型客服对话流上传一张医保结算单 → “总费用是多少”“自付金额呢”“开药医院名称是什么”“处方号末四位是多少”“这张单据是2024年几月几日的”结果如下轮次TTFTms整句延迟msKV Cache命中率192186—24111299.7%33810599.8%4369899.9%53594100%KV Cache复用效果极为显著第二轮起TTFT下降超50%整句延迟压缩近40%。这意味着——越用越快。对于需要连续追问的场景如审核、教学、辅助诊断体验提升是指数级的。2.3 并发压力下的稳定性表现我们使用wrk工具模拟3路并发请求模拟小型团队共用一个服务实例持续压测5分钟指标数值说明平均整句延迟217ms较单路18%仍在200ms级P95延迟243ms95%请求在243ms内完成错误率0%无超时、无OOM、无解码失败GPU显存占用峰值9.4GB稳定在10GB阈值内未触发OOMQPS每秒请求数12.8单卡支持12路并发满足中小业务需求值得注意的是在整个压测过程中GPU利用率维持在68%–73%之间未出现冲顶或骤降说明计算负载分配均衡无明显瓶颈模块。3. 低延迟背后的工程实现拆解速度不是凭空而来。我们深入代码与运行时定位了三个最关键的优化支点。3.1 视觉编码器轻量但不失焦模型未采用ViT-Base86M参数或ViT-Large307M而是基于ViT-Tiny5.7M进行结构重训并引入区域感知通道门控Region-Aware Channel Gating, RACG在Patch Embedding后插入轻量门控层根据图像内容动态抑制冗余通道对OCR敏感区域如文字密集区保留更高通道分辨率整体视觉前向耗时从传统ViT的112ms降至39msRTX 4060 Ti。这解释了为何它能在极低延迟下仍精准定位“左下角二维码”或“表格第三行第二列”而非泛泛描述整图。3.2 注意力机制GQA Flash Attention-2双驱动模型默认启用分组查询注意力GQA将原16头注意力压缩为4组每组共享Key/Value投影显存占用降低37%Key/Value缓存从2.1GB→1.3GB注意力计算耗时减少29%尤其在长文本prompt下优势更明显配合Flash Attention-2的内存高效kernel避免中间softmax张量爆炸。我们在torch.compile模式下实测相同输入下GQAFlash Attention组合比标准MHA快2.1倍且精度损失0.3%BLEU-4。3.3 推理调度Web端流式输出零阻塞不同于多数Gradio demo采用model.generate(...)全量阻塞式调用该镜像后端实现了细粒度流式hook每生成1个token即触发一次yield通过WebSocket实时推送前端Gradio组件启用streamTrue配合liveTrue自动刷新后端自动管理生成状态支持中断、续写、上下文截断。这意味着用户看到的第一个字就是模型真正“想出来”的第一个字而非等待整句生成完毕再刷屏。这种体验差异是专业级多模态服务的分水岭。4. Web与API双模式实测对比镜像同时提供网页交互与REST API两种入口我们分别测试其性能边界与适用场景。4.1 Web界面实测所见即所得适合快速验证访问http://ip:7860页面加载1.2s静态资源已预打包图片上传≤5MB平均耗时380ms含base64编码与传输提交后首字显示平均91ms整句完成平均184ms支持拖拽上传、历史记录回溯、Prompt模板一键插入如“请提取图中所有文字”局限不支持批量处理、无法嵌入现有系统UI。推荐场景内部工具快速验证、客户演示、非技术人员试用、教育场景课堂互动。4.2 REST API实测生产就绪适合系统集成启用API服务python api_server.py --host 0.0.0.0 --port 8080 --use-rest实测一次标准调用JSON格式curl -X POST http://localhost:8080/v1/multimodal/completions \ -H Content-Type: application/json \ -d { image: /9j/4AAQSkZJRgABAQEASABIAAD..., prompt: 请逐行识别图中文字并按原文顺序输出 }指标数值请求解析耗时8ms图像base64解码预处理42ms模型推理TTFT整句184ms响应序列化与返回5ms端到端P50延迟239ms推荐场景接入企业知识库、嵌入OCR审核流水线、与微信/钉钉机器人对接、构建AI Agent工作流。5. 实战建议如何让低延迟真正落地再好的性能若部署不当也会大打折扣。结合实测经验我们总结出四条关键实践建议5.1 显存不是省出来的是管出来的不要盲目追求--low_cpu_mem_usageTrue它在40系显卡上可能引发额外同步开销推荐显式设置torch.cuda.set_per_process_memory_fraction(0.85)预留15%显存给系统缓冲高并发时每请求后主动调用torch.cuda.empty_cache()实测可避免30%的偶发OOM。5.2 图像预处理尺寸比格式更重要模型对输入尺寸敏感512x512比1024x1024快2.3倍但语义损失1.2%实测建议前端JS层统一缩放至短边512px保持宽高比再上传禁用JPEG有损压缩二次上传优先传PNG或WebP无损格式。5.3 Prompt设计少即是多准胜于全避免开放式提问如“你看到了什么”明确指令词“请提取图中所有中文”可提速17%对空间问题加入坐标提示词“左上角”、“底部居中”比纯自然语言快22%单次请求中prompt长度控制在32–64 token内过长会显著拉高TTFT。5.4 监控必须前置而非事后补救在app.py中加入简易埋点import time start_time time.time() # ... 推理逻辑 ... end_time time.time() logger.info(freq_id{req_id} ttft{ttft_ms:.1f}ms e2e{end_time-start_time:.3f}s tokens{len(outputs)})配合PrometheusGrafana可实时监控每秒请求数RPSP95延迟热力图GPU显存使用率趋势错误类型分布OOM/timeout/decode_error6. 性能之外它真正改变了什么低延迟本身不是终点而是打开新可能性的钥匙。我们用它重构了一个老系统某在线教育平台的“作业拍照答疑”功能。过去依赖两套模型串联OCRLLM平均响应4.2秒35%用户在等待中退出。切换为GLM-4.6V-Flash-WEB单模型后平均响应降至1.1秒用户留存率提升至89%22pp教师后台可实时看到学生提问→AI作答→学生确认的完整链路无需等待“处理中”占位符更重要的是学生开始尝试更复杂的提问“把第三题的解法步骤用二年级小朋友能听懂的话重说一遍”。这才是低延迟的价值——它让交互从“任务执行”回归到“自然对话”让AI不再是工具而成为可信赖的协作者。7. 总结当多模态推理进入毫秒级时代GLM-4.6V-Flash-WEB 的实测表现印证了一个正在发生的转变多模态AI正从“能用”走向“好用”从“可用”迈向“必用”。它没有在参数上卷却在工程上深挖——用轻量视觉主干守住精度底线用GQAFlash Attention压降计算开销用流式调度兑现“实时”承诺。最终它把多模态推理的门槛从“需要GPU运维工程师”降到了“会运行shell脚本”。如果你正在评估一款能真正上线的多模态模型不必再纠结“它有多强”而该问“它能多快地回答我的问题”这一次答案已经很清晰91毫秒足够快。获取更多AI镜像想探索更多AI镜像和应用场景访问 CSDN星图镜像广场提供丰富的预置镜像覆盖大模型推理、图像生成、视频生成、模型微调等多个领域支持一键部署。